Building a Successful Management Strategy
A successful management strategy requires several important elements.
Clear Goals
Businesses need specific objectives that guide decision-making.
Goals should be:
- Measurable
- Realistic
- Time-focused
- Connected to business priorities
Strong Communication
Communication connects teams and improves collaboration.
Effective communication includes:
- Clear expectations
- Regular feedback
- Transparent updates
Continuous Improvement
Successful organizations constantly look for ways to improve.
Continuous improvement involves:
- Reviewing performance
- Identifying problems
- Testing solutions
- Measuring results
Customer Focus
Customers remain central to business success.
Management strategies should consider:
- Customer satisfaction
- Service quality
- Changing expectations
